How good are dental practice websites in Silver Spring?
Across 105 audited Silver Spring dental practice websites, the median DentalPresence Score is 75 out of 100, and the best 25% of local sites score 81 or higher. The score summarizes 37 deterministic website and SEO checks covering structured data, website fundamentals, and the patient journey.
What do Silver Spring dental websites most often get wrong?
The most common gaps detected on audited Silver Spring dental websites are: “Service or treatment structured data not detected” (98% of evaluated sites); “FAQPage structured data not detected” (97% of evaluated sites); “AggregateRating structured data not detected” (94% of evaluated sites). “Not detected” is a bounded-crawl observation, not proof a signal is absent everywhere on a site.
How does dental website quality in Silver Spring compare with the rest of Maryland?
Silver Spring's median score of 75 is 1 point above the Maryland-wide median of 74, based on 1,879 audited websites across Maryland.

Methodology and limitations

How these live figures are computed

Live cohort. Figures cover the indexable audited practice websites currently published for Silver Spring in the DentalPresence index and recompute as sites are re-audited, so they will drift from the frozen 2026 study numbers over time. Each check's percentage uses only the websites where that check was actually evaluated, shown as its base.

Scoring. Methodology dps-37-v1: a bounded HTTP crawl of robots.txt, sitemap signals, the homepage, and up to two linked internal pages, scored across 37 deterministic checks. “Not detected” is a limited observation, not proof of absence.

What is excluded. Crawl-accessibility findings (DNS failures, blocked crawls, timeouts) come from the frozen study run and use a different cohort base, so they are not restated here — see the Maryland benchmark for them. Percentages are withheld wherever fewer than 30 websites form the base.

No clinical claims. Website signals only — not a clinical rating. These figures do not use rankings, traffic, conversions, credentials, or patient outcomes, and a failed check is not proof of lost revenue or poor care.
